Output cafa531bca5d68dc200db611f4a475d106131f7d7267d547f82791fd9f2f30fc:5

value
363976
script pubkey
OP_HASH160 OP_PUSHBYTES_20 573cd4063db4bebf5973a30ddcf5b46e26f080fa OP_EQUAL
address
39eHaem2h6vPpU66JWes8NHGdWQCU2FjN7
transaction
cafa531bca5d68dc200db611f4a475d106131f7d7267d547f82791fd9f2f30fc
confirmations
307065
spent
true